Electrochemical Deposition Technology Market: An Insight On the Important Factors and Trends Influencing the Market

Electrochemical deposition technology is defined as the expertise and equipment used for the process of depositing materials on a work-piece which involves chemical reaction. This in turn is used in microelectronics and semiconductor fabrication back end and front end processes. Electrochemical Deposition also involves the reduction of metal ions from fused-salt, aqueous and organic electrolytes.

The global electrochemical deposition technology market is segmented on the basis of deposit type, metal type,technology type,end user, and geography. On the basis of deposit type, the market is segmented into electroless deposition technology and electrolytic deposition technology. Electroless deposition requires no external power supply for driving the electrochemical reaction, while an external current source is needed for electrolytic deposition. The value and features of the deposition depend on many fundamental factors such as kinetics, electrochemical parameters, and mass transfer.
